Fertilization is vital for promoting healthy plant growth, lively foliage, and robust root systems. A well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is required to support different plant functions, from leaf advancement to blooming and stress tolerance. Soil testing helps determine specific deficiencies and guide fertilization strategies.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or natural, depending on plant requirements, soil conditions, and environmental considerations. Timing and dosage are critical to avoid over-fertilization, nutrient runoff,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ling ensures plants receive nutrients when they are most required, supporting peak growth durations. Regular fertilization strengthens plant strength against insects, diseases, and environmental stressors. A well-nourished landscape maintains aesthetic appeal and long-term health, optimizing the return on upkeep efforts
